WebBefore starting Accutane you will need two negative pregnancy tests one month apart. Your doctor will provide two blood work forms for you, one to be done now, and one to be done 2-3 days before your next appointment. Make sure you review the I-pledge booklet and you know where to locate your I-pledge number.
